x.comIn the U.S. state of Illinois, 47-year-old Cassandra Feuerstein was arrested on suspicion of driving under the influence.
While being processed at the station, police officer Michael Hart shoved the woman hard into the cell. Cassandra's face slammed into the concrete bench.
The result was horrific: Multiple fractures on her face, loss of teeth, and permanent vision loss in one eye. A titanium plate was installed in her face.
When the security camera footage of the incident surfaced, it sparked widespread outrage. Officer Michael Hart, with 19 years of experience, was charged and resigned.
Cassandra filed a lawsuit against the city and the police. The case resulted in a $875,000 compensation award.
This incident is still cited as an example in discussions on police brutality and body cameras.
